Slip and Fall Accidents
Under the Occupiers’ Liability Act, any person who possesses or has a legal responsibility to maintain a property owes others a duty of care to keep the property reasonably safe. This law applies to any land, structure, or body of water under another’s control.
Under the law, a property occupier (owner or occupier) must keep the property clear of known dangers that would harm visitors. For someone’s slip and fall claim to be valid, a slip and fall attorney in Ottawa must prove the following:
• Their client was on the premises
• They were acting in a reasonable and safe manner
• The danger was present for a long enough time for the occupier to remedy the problem
• They suffered damages due to the hazard
Insurance companies typically use the following defenses to avoid paying slip and fall claims:
• The person was acting reckless and caused the danger themselves
• They were trespassing
• The danger developed immediately before the accident, and the occupier had no time to secure the area
• They assumed the risk of injury from the danger when they willingly entered the property
When these defenses come into play, they gather evidence such as security camera footage, maintenance records, and eyewitness statements to disprove any of these accusations.

Medical Concerns
Even if someone does not feel pain at the time of the accident, it is possible for certain injuries to manifest themselves in the days to follow. Therefore, they should consider scheduling a medical evaluation as soon as possible. Then, it is critical to follow the doctor’s orders. Failure to do so might result in the insurance company denying their claim on the basis that their injuries are not serious enough for them to continue treatment.

Insurance Companies
The insurance company will task an adjuster with conducting a thorough investigation of someone’s claim. Part of this work may involve getting them to agree to a recorded statement about the accident. Someone should be wary of this request as their words may be used to discredit their claim and deny benefits.
To protect their right to a fair and full settlement for their damages and losses, they should not discuss their claim with anyone until they have spoken with an experienced slip and fall lawyer in Ottawa.
Determining Damages
Someone’s slip and fall claim can be worth a substantial amount. Along with their medical bills, they might be entitled to lost wage reimbursement if the accident prevents them from returning to work while they recover. They might also be entitled to compensation for the pain and suffering they endured due to the property occupiers’ negligence.
To calculate the value of someone’s claim, lawyers look at how the accident impacts their client now and how it is expected to impact them in the future. These calculations might require consulting with medical and vocational experts to determine their future health care needs and whether their ability to work will be affected.
